Cellular Landscapes: Protein Synthesis

Molecular landscape depicting key proteins and sub-cellular structures involved in protein synthesis, including transcription (lower), nuclear pore (center left), translation (upper left), and endoplasmic reticulum (upper right). Structural data derived from the PDB and/or EMDB and modeled with Molecular Maya (mMaya).
